Horse Paddock Installation in Roseville, CA

Horse paddock installation services involve creating designated outdoor areas for horse turnout, exercise, and grazing. These projects typically include preparing the land, installing fencing, and sometimes adding gates or shelters to ensure a safe and functional environment for horses. Property owners often request this service when establishing new riding or pasture areas, upgrading existing paddocks, or ensuring proper fencing to contain horses securely. Before requesting installation, it is helpful to consider the size of the paddock needed, the type of fencing preferred, and any specific features such as drainage or shelter requirements to meet the needs of the horses and the property.

Understanding the scope of the project is essential for property owners considering horse paddock installation. Factors such as the terrain, soil condition, and local regulations can influence the planning and design process. Property owners should also think about the durability of fencing materials, accessibility for maintenance, and how the paddock integrates with existing landscape features. Clarifying these details in advance helps ensure the installation aligns with the intended use and provides a safe, functional space for horses.

Horse Paddock Installation Questions

What is involved in horse paddock installation? The process includes preparing the land, installing fencing, and ensuring proper drainage for safe horse grazing.

What types of fencing are suitable for horse paddocks? Common options include wood, vinyl, and wire fencing, chosen for durability and safety for horses.

How much space is needed for a horse paddock? The recommended size varies based on the number of horses, but generally, at least 1-2 acres per horse is advised.

Can existing land be converted into a horse paddock? Yes, existing land can often be adapted with fencing and drainage improvements to create a functional paddock area.
